Dutch Rocket Boys High Altitude EDAN Project

In the first week of May 2012 the Dutch Rocket Boys will launch an Amateur Rocket called EDAN I in the Scottish Highlands during a Launch Campaign organized by the Scottish Rocketry Organizations and UKRA (United Kingdom Rocketry Organization) to break the European Amateur Rocket Altitude Record. Aim is to set the altitude record close to 80.000 feet, which is the ceiling for this launch campaign.

Second Launch of the EDAN I is planned for BALLS 2012 in the USA in September 2012. Aim is to set the European Amateur High Altitude Record above 100.000 feet (30 km), and also to participate in the Carmack prize that has been put up for the first flight above 100.000 feet.
After the EDAN I project the EDAN II will be developed in 2012 for a launch in 2013 or 2014 to an altitude of above 100 kilometer.
The Dutch Rocket Boys design, built and fly these rockets with support from REBEL Space, REBEL Space is acting as the main sponsor. All rockets will be recoverable, reusable and are partly developed by REBEL Space.

Dust Devil (Peter Muller and Frank De Brouwer) 100 Kilometer plus project

The Dust Devil is a high altitude project that changed from 10 kilometers as goal to over a 100 kilometers during the development of the project. The Dust Devil is a fully Carbon Fiber Rocket aimed to be launched on a cluster of 3 specially designed CTI Pro150 motors staging to a specially designed CTI Pro150 motor.

Altitude Records of the Dutch Rocket Boys
There are many Rocketry altitude records in the world. The Dutch Rocket Boys aim to achieve the highest possible altitudes with some of their projects. Most projects are individual projects, these are true amateur rocketry altitude projects, even tough we only fly with manufactured motors, the reason for this up till now is that motor manufacturing in the Netherlands is virtual impossible due to strict regulations and would encompass a large investment.
